BIOGRAPHY

Joel M. Reed is a distinctive figure in the world of cult cinema, known for his audacious storytelling and boundary-pushing themes. His most notorious work, *Blood Sucking Freaks* (1976), stands out as a polarizing horror comedy that sparked protests upon its release but eventually garnered a loyal following, making it a prized item for collectors of underground films. The film's blend of satire and shock value has solidified its place in the annals of horror history, often sought after on both VHS and Blu-ray formats. Reed's contributions extend beyond *Blood Sucking Freaks*, with notable titles like *The G.I. Executioner* (1977) and *Night of the Zombies* (1981) adding to his eclectic filmography.
